    Effects of preoperative and postoperative resistance exercise interventions on recovery of physical function in patients undergoing abdominal surgery for cancer: a systematic revie... by David Stephensen, Ferhana Hashem, Kevin Corbett, Amanda Bates, Michelle George, Ralph Peter Hobbs, Malcolm Hopkins, Irena Hutchins, David Peter Lowery, Tracy Pellatt-Higgins, Charitini Stavropoulou, Ian Swaine, Lee Tomlinson, Hazel Woodward, Haythem Ali

    Published 2018-12-01
    “…Objective To systematically review the effects of preoperative and postoperative resistance exercise training on the recovery of physical function in patients undergoing abdominal surgery for cancer.Data sources A systematic review of English articles using Medline, Physiotherapy Evidence Database, CINAHL and the Cochrane Library electronic databases was undertaken.Eligibility criteria for selecting studies Studies were included if they used a randomised, quasi-randomised or controlled trial study design and compared the effects of a muscle-strengthening exercise intervention (±other therapy) with a comparative non-exercise group; involved adult participants (≥18 years) who had elected to undergo abdominal surgery for cancer; and used muscle strength, physical function, self-reported functional ability, range of motion and/or a performance-based test as an outcome measure.Results Following screening of titles and abstracts of the 588 publications retrieved from the initial search, 24 studies met the inclusion criteria and were accessed for review of the full-text version of the article, and 2 eligible studies met the inclusion criteria and were included in the review. …”

    Energy-saving computation offloading scheme based on Sarsa algorithm in industrial internet of things by Jun SUN, Shangweikang ZHAO

    Published 2022-09-01
    “…In order to reduce the total energy consumption of industrial internet of things systems with deadline requirements, a computing offloading scheme based on Sarsa algorithm was proposed.Based on the characteristics of Sarsa algorithm, the energy consumption optimization problem was coupled.The Sarsa algorithm iterated the external state value function, selected the appropriate edge computing server to offload the computing task, and then the particle swarm optimization algorithm solved the resource allocation problem.Finally, the environmental information was updated for the next round of algorithm iteration until the algorithm met the end conditions.The simulation results show that this scheme has faster convergence speed and effectively reduces the system energy consumption.…”
